Vegetable Macaroni

Main Course
1 hour
4 Servings

Ingredients

3 cans of Tuna

100 grams of Grated cheese

400 grams of Macaroni

1 Basil branch

3 Tomatoes

2 Onions

1 Zucchini

Olive oil

1 pinch of Salt

Preparation

Step 1 : To prepare this dish, start by peeling the onions and cleaning the peppers.

Step 2 : Next, peel the tomatoes and remove the seeds.

Step 3 : Then, wash the zucchini and cut off the ends.

Step 4 : All vegetables are cut into small dice.

Step 5 : In a skillet, sauté the onions first.

Step 6 : Then, add the rest of the vegetables and basil, cooking everything over low heat.

Step 7 : Meanwhile, boil the pasta and, once ready, mix it with the vegetable sauté, adding a little salt to taste.

Step 8 : If desired, sprinkle some grated cheese on top before serving.
